Shear Nuts


Endeavour 1/2" UNC Zinc Plated Shearnut

Endeavour 1/2" UNC Zinc Plated Shearnut

Endeavour shearnuts offer a one way non-removeable security nut solution. The shearnut head is designed to shear leaving a cone nut. The cone nut has sloping sides which are unable to be gripped with pliers, making it a one way security solution.

Endeavour 3/8" UNC Zinc Plated Shearnut

Engineered for high-security applications, this CNC machined shearnut is made d from high-grade steel and finished with a corrosion-resistant zinc plating.

Once tightened, the hex portion shears off at a predetermined torque, leaving a smooth, conical surface that cannot be gripped with standard tools.

Endeavour Zinc Plated Shearnuts

Endeavour shearnuts offer a one way non-removeable security nut solution. The shearnut head is designed to shear leaving a cone nut. The cone nut has sloping sides which are unable to be gripped with pliers, making it a one way security solution.

  • Endeavour shearnuts are CNC machined. This is important to guarantee that the shear torque is consistent, and within quoted specifications.
  • Cheaper shearnuts are typically forged. These will often shear outside the torque range, or not shear at even torques. This can result either in the nuts shearing too early, or shearing at such high torque that the bolt can snap.
  • Endeavour shearnuts have a larger cone design, and the side angles on the cone are less steep than many cheaper options, making them harder to grip with pliers. If the side angle is too steep the cone can often be gripped with pliers facilitating their removal.
